About Reham I. Amer
Reham I. Amer is a scholar working on Pharmaceutical Science, Insect Science and Pharmacology, having authored 16 papers that have together received 488 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bee Products Chemical Analysis (6 papers),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(4 papers) and Drug Solubulity and Delivery Systems (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Pharmaceutical Science (120 citations), Rehabilitation (129 citations) and Insect Science (129 citations). Reham I. Amer has collaborated with scholars based in Egypt. Frequent co-authors include Dalia Attia, Reham F. El‐Kased, Mohamed M. Elmazar, Ahmed M. Fayez, Riham O. Bakr, Rehab Nabil Shamma, Riham Salah El Dine, Reham Wasfi, Mahitab H. El Bishbishy and Nora M. Aborehab.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, Life Sciences and Biomedicine & Pharmacotherapy.
